Flyover-Noise Reduction of Commercial Aircraft via Reduced Slat Deflections and Modified Flight Procedures

Sti.nasa.gov 

Abstract: Current regulation and operation of commercial aircraft result in flyover noise that generates public protest from residents well outside the recognized noise footprint of modern airports. This noise issue was recently exacerbated by the implementation of NextGen air-traffic control which uses GPS-navigation for predictable flight paths and improved efficiency. Spain stops NGO migrant rescue boat from setting sail

«SFGate» (sfgate.com) 

BARCELONA, Spain (AP) — A Spanish humanitarian group dedicated to saving migrants at sea says one of its boats has been denied permission to set sail from the port of Barcelona. The Associated Press has seen the order sent by Spanish authorities to the aid group Proactiva Open Arms saying that its boat violated maritime regulations on past rescue missions. The Struggle Of Setting Challenging Yet Realistic Goals For Your Differently Abled Child

Huffingtonpost.co.uk 

For most parents with differently abled children like myself, we lead a different route where we need to define our own milestones in our children’s developmental trajectory. This is because often our children deter from the typical path of development and hence need to be ‘taught’ to reach them. The challenge of course is identifying goals that are high enough to stimulate your child and yet realistic enough so that your child doesn’t fear failure. Bangkok fires water cannon into the air to fight pollution

BangkokPost.com 

The capital fired water cannon into the hot tropical air and hosed down streets on Monday as authorities handed out masks in a bid to combat air pollution in one of the world's most visited cities which has been blanketed by smog since Saturday.

Man accused of jerking dog on leash, kicking it

«SFGate» (sfgate.com) 

PORTSMOUTH, N.H. (AP) — Police in New Hampshire have accused a man of repeatedly jerking a dog's leash on a walk and kicking the animal. Police tell WMUR-TV the man allegedly was training the 3-year-old Australian Cattle Dog to help the animal adjust to traffic conditions. But cellphone video sent to police appears to show him lifting the dog off the ground by a neck leash, causing the animal to twist in the air.
